The most dangerous particles in polluted air are those with diameters less than 2.5 μm because they can penetrate deeply into the lungs. A 15-cm-tall closed container holds a sample of polluted air containing many spherical particles with a diameter of 2.5 μm and a mass of 1.4 x 10-14 kg. How long does it take for all of the particles to settle to the bottom of the container?
